Idalgashinna Sunshine Hours by Month
In climate discussions, the hours of sunlight reveal much about a location. This page shows the total number of hours of direct sunlight per month and the average hours per day in Idalgashinna, Badulla District, Sri Lanka. The figures are based on a 30-year period (1990–2020) to provide a reliable average.
Monthly hours of sunshine
Those who love seasonal contrasts will appreciate Idalgashinna. Expect long, bright days with 198 hours in March and darker periods with just 67 hours in July. The total annual amount of sun is 1486 hours.
Daily hours of sunshine
For those who appreciate different seasons, Idalgashinna serves as an ideal destination. Expect longer, more sun-filled days in March with an average of 6.6 hours of sunshine daily, and embrace the darker days in July, offering only 2.2 hours of daily sunlight.
Idalgashinna vs Major Cities: Sunshine Compared
Idalgashinna enjoys an average of 1486 hours of sunshine annually. Let’s compare this with some popular tourist destinations:
Athens, Greece, enjoys 2769 hours of sunshine each year, making it one of the sunniest destinations in the Mediterranean region.
In contrast, London, UK, receives only about 1659 hours of sunshine per year, known for its frequently overcast and rainy skies.
Beijing, China, has 2505 hours of sunshine annually, with clear, sunny days in winter.
In Brisbane, Australia, the annual sunshine averages 2999 hours, making it one of Australia’s sunniest cities.
Related Climate Data for Idalgashinna
November, Idalgashinna’s wettest month, receives 96 mm (3.8 in) of rainfall and has a maximum daytime temperature of 27°C (81°F). During the driest month July you can expect a temperature of 29°C (84°F).

Safari at Yala West National Park
The best travel time is indicated by October to December. However from December to March you have the biggest chance to see leopards and elephants with March as the best month.

Visit Adams Peak
Adam's Peak is a holy mountain which pilgrims visit for over a thousand years. Here Adam (according to the Christians) would have set his first footstep after being sent down from heaven.
